What Is a Respirator Mask Single Cartridge?
A respirator mask single cartridge is a type of chemical cartridge respirator that uses one replaceable filter cartridge mounted on the respirator facepiece.
Unlike supplied-air respirators, cartridge respirators clean the surrounding air by removing hazardous substances through filtration and absorption.
A single cartridge respirator usually consists of:
* Respirator facepiece (half mask or full face mask)
* Replaceable chemical cartridge
* Optional pre-filter for particles
* Head straps and sealing components
* Exhalation valve
The cartridge contains activated carbon or specialized filter materials designed to capture specific chemicals or airborne particles.
Because different hazards require different protection methods, selecting the correct cartridge type is critical.

Chemical Cartridge Types and Color Identification
Chemical cartridges are designed for different contaminants. To help users identify protection types quickly, many cartridges follow standardized color coding systems.
Common examples include:
| Cartridge Color | Protection Type |
|---|---|
| Black | Organic vapor protection |
| White | Acid gases |
| Yellow | Organic vapor and acid gases |
| Green | Ammonia and methylamine |
| Pink/Magenta | Particulate protection with specific chemical filtration |
For example:
A black cartridge is commonly used for protection against organic vapors such as solvents, paints, and certain pesticide vapors.
A combination cartridge with particulate filtration can protect against both chemical vapors and airborne particles such as dust, mist, and aerosols.
Users should always check the cartridge label and certification information before use.
Half Mask and Full Face Chemical Cartridge Respirators
Chemical cartridge respirators are generally available in two main designs.
Half Mask Respirator
A half mask respirator covers:
* Nose
* Mouth
However, it does not protect the eyes.
If the workplace hazard requires eye protection, workers must wear additional safety goggles or protective eyewear.
Half mask respirator applications include:
* Chemical mixing
* Painting
* Agricultural spraying
* Maintenance work
Full Face Respirator
A full face respirator covers:
* Eyes
* Nose
* Mouth
* Entire face area
Benefits include:
* Improved protection against chemical splashes
* Integrated eye protection
* Better overall face coverage
Full face respirators are commonly used where chemical exposure risks are higher.

Important Limitations of Chemical Cartridge Respirators
Although chemical cartridge respirators provide effective protection in many situations, they are not suitable for every environment.
Not Suitable for IDLH Atmospheres
A respirator mask single cartridge should never be used in Immediately Dangerous to Life or Health (IDLH) environments.
Examples include:
- Confined spaces with unknown gases
- Chemical storage areas with high concentrations
- Manure pits
- Silos containing toxic gases
In these situations, supplied-air respirators or self-contained breathing apparatus (SCBA) may be required.
Cartridge Replacement and Maintenance Guidelines
The effectiveness of a cartridge respirator depends heavily on proper maintenance.
Important practices include:
Use the Correct Cartridge
Replacement cartridges must be specifically designed for the exact respirator model.
Mixing cartridges from different manufacturers may reduce protection performance.
Replace Cartridges Before They Are Saturated
A cartridge that has reached its service life may no longer remove contaminants effectively.
Users should follow:
- Manufacturer replacement schedules
- Workplace respiratory protection programs
- Chemical exposure guidelines
